Crivella is convicted by the Electoral Court and is ineligible until 2028

42views

The Regional Electoral Court of Rio de Janeiro (TRE-RJ) sentenced, this Tuesday (8), Marcelo Crivella (Republicans), former mayor of the capital of Rio de Janeiro and current federal deputy.

Crivella was convicted of abuse of political and economic power and prohibited conduct in the 2020 elections.

With the decision, the former mayor is ineligible until 2028. According to TRE-RJ, Marcelo Crivella will have to pay a fine of R$ 106,410.00.

An appeal can still be made to the Superior Electoral Court (TSE), in Brasília.

Basis of conviction

The Court understood that he made use of the public sector while he was in charge of Rio de Janeiro City Hall, aiming to obtain financing for his re-election campaign, via slush fund. At the time, Crivella was unable to be re-elected.

According to the rapporteur of the case, electoral judge Rafael Estrela, the former mayor commanded a scheme in the public administration that illicitly moved R$50 million, involving the enticement of businesspeople and fraud in tenders, with a view to illicit enrichment and perpetuation in power .

The operator of the scheme was businessman Rafael Alves, who was also declared ineligible until 2028 and fined R$106,410.00.

“HQ from Propina”

The judicial electoral investigation action (Aije) judged is an offshoot of the Hades operation, which led to the arrest of the then mayor, in December 2020, and investigated the case that became known as “Bribery HQ”.

Even without a position at City Hall, Rafael Alves negotiated political support from several businesspeople, in a room at the headquarters of Riotur (Tourism Company of the Municipality of Rio de Janeiro), chaired by his brother Marcelo Alves.

Among the benefits offered, in exchange for economic consideration, were favoritism in tenders and receipt of payment orders from City Hall, in addition to appointment to positions.

“The activities carried out by those investigated aimed at a common goal: meeting campaign commitments in 2016 and gaining office in 2020,” said the rapporteur. “The so-called ‘investments’ discussed in the dialogues established (between Rafael Alves and businessmen) are nothing more than amounts received illicitly, returned to them as bribes, reverted to personal benefit for asset enrichment”.
